Are you interested in a career in the field of mental health dietetics? We are looking for a motivated Dietitian wanting to either expand or develop their skills, or learn new skills within an Adult Mental Health inpatient setting.
The post holder will work on Clarion Ward at Cygnet Nield House in Crewe where a Dietetics position is due to become available in May 2025.
Clarion Ward is a specialist service providing assessment and therapeutic interventions to women with complex presentations, including a dual diagnosis of personality disorder and co-morbid disordered eating. The service offers a phased treatment pathway based on Cygnet’s Model of Care which aims to help the individual service user understand and plan their journey through treatment.
Clarion Ward will focus on the need for treatment to be collaborative with service users taking account of individual need, evidence base, driven by multi-disciplinary understanding, support and intervention and conducive to progression through the service, increased post-discharge quality of life and functioning and reduced risk of relapse.
What we want from you?
The Dietetic work varies between 1:1 input and group work, managing a range of complex presentations including nutrition support, weight management and disordered eating. The post-holder will provide a full Dietetic assessment of a individuals’ needs, resulting in an individualised Dietetic plan, and work in close collaboration with the catering team and wider multi-disciplinary team to provide specialist advice on oral and alternative feeding regimes.
Candidates should be a Registered Dietitian, preferably with some experience of working in a mental health setting, with excellent communication and IT skills. A working knowledge of behaviour change and motivational interviewing would be desirable. We have a robust clinical supervision structure and you would have opportunities to receive formal and informal training. You will receive regular clinical supervision, with a strong emphasis placed on Continued Professional Development.

Will there be other dietitians?
This post is part of a wider national dietetics team at Cygnet. Members of the team provide services to children and young people, eating disorders, learning disabilities, brain injury and mental health inpatient services. Everyone has a dedicated onsite line manager for day-to-day support and then an additional tier of professional and clinical support from our Clinical Lead Dietitian who reports to the Director of Speech and Language Therapy & Dietetics. We also have a team of 50 Speech and Language Therapists who work closely with our Dietitians for dysphagia management.
